Pro Tip 1: Chain Sharpness is King
I cannot stress this enough: a sharp chain is the single most important factor in efficient woodcutting. I remember one time, I was cutting some oak logs and thought I could get away with “just one more cut” with a dull chain. Big mistake. It took me twice as long, the saw was working harder, and the cuts were ragged.
- Why is it so important? A sharp chain slices through wood with ease, reducing the strain on the saw’s engine and your body. A dull chain, on the other hand, tears at the wood, requiring more force and increasing the risk of kickback.
- How to maintain chain sharpness:
- Regular Filing: Invest in a good quality file and learn how to sharpen your chain correctly. There are plenty of tutorials online, but practice makes perfect. I recommend filing after every tank of gas, or more frequently if you’re cutting dirty or abrasive wood.
- Proper Filing Angle: The correct filing angle is crucial for optimal cutting performance. Refer to your owner’s manual for the recommended angle for your chain type.
- Professional Sharpening: If you’re not confident in your sharpening skills, take your chain to a professional. It’s a small investment that will pay off in the long run.
- Chain Grinder: For those who cut a lot of wood, a chain grinder can be a worthwhile investment. It allows for precise and consistent sharpening.

Pro Tip 2: Master the Art of Bucking
Bucking is the process of cutting a felled tree into manageable lengths. Mastering this technique is key to efficient woodcutting and safety.
- Planning is Paramount: Before you even start the saw, take a good look at the log. Identify any tension points or knots. Plan your cuts to avoid pinching the bar or causing the log to roll unexpectedly.
- The Three-Cut Rule: This is a fundamental technique for bucking logs:
- Compression Cut: Make a cut on the compression side of the log, about one-third of the way through.
- Tension Cut: Make a cut on the tension side of the log, slightly above the compression cut.
- Final Cut: Carefully complete the cut from either side, ensuring the log doesn’t pinch the bar.
- Using Wedges: Wedges are your best friend when bucking large logs. They prevent the log from pinching the bar and can help direct the fall of the cut section. I always carry a few plastic wedges with me. Metal wedges can damage your chain if you accidentally hit them.
- Safe Stance: Always maintain a stable stance with your feet firmly planted on the ground. Keep the saw close to your body and avoid overreaching.

Pro Tip 3: Fuel and Lubrication: The Lifeblood of Your Saw
Your Husqvarna 40 needs the right fuel and lubrication to run smoothly and efficiently. Skimping on these is like giving an athlete junk food and expecting them to perform at their best.
- Fuel Mixture: The correct fuel mixture is crucial for engine health. Use the recommended ratio of gasoline to oil specified in your owner’s manual. I always use a high-quality two-stroke oil and mix the fuel fresh each time. Old fuel can degrade and cause engine problems.
- Chain Oil: Use a good quality chain oil to keep the chain and bar properly lubricated. This reduces friction, extends the life of the chain and bar, and improves cutting performance. Check the oil level frequently and refill as needed. I prefer using a bio-degradable chain oil, especially when working in environmentally sensitive areas.
- Air Filter: A clean air filter is essential for proper engine performance. A dirty air filter restricts airflow, causing the engine to run rich and lose power. Clean the air filter regularly, especially when working in dusty conditions.
- Spark Plug: A faulty spark plug can cause starting problems and poor engine performance. Replace the spark plug annually, or more frequently if needed.

Pro Tip 4: Bar and Chain Maintenance: Extend Their Lifespan
The bar and chain are the workhorses of your chainsaw. Proper maintenance is crucial for optimal performance and longevity.
- Bar Maintenance:
- Cleaning: Clean the bar regularly to remove sawdust and debris. Use a bar groove cleaner to clear out the groove that the chain runs in.
- Filing: Check the bar rails for burrs and file them down as needed. This will prevent the chain from binding.
- Bar Rotation: Rotate the bar periodically to ensure even wear.
- Bar Oiling Holes: Ensure the bar oiling holes are clear and free of debris.
- Chain Maintenance:
- Tension: Check the chain tension frequently. A loose chain can derail and cause damage. A tight chain can bind and overheat.
- Sharpening: As mentioned earlier, keep the chain sharp.
- Cleaning: Clean the chain regularly to remove sawdust and debris.
- Chain Replacement: Replace the chain when it becomes excessively worn or damaged.

Pro Tip 5: Cutting Techniques for Different Types of Wood
Not all wood is created equal. Different types of wood have different densities, grain patterns, and moisture contents. Adjusting your cutting techniques to suit the specific type of wood you’re working with will improve efficiency and reduce the risk of problems.
- Hardwood vs. Softwood: Hardwoods like oak and maple are denser and more difficult to cut than softwoods like pine and fir. Use a sharper chain and a slower, more controlled cutting speed when working with hardwoods.
- Green vs. Dry Wood: Green wood has a higher moisture content than dry wood. This makes it heavier and more difficult to cut. Green wood also tends to bind more easily, so use wedges to prevent pinching.
- Knotty Wood: Knots are areas of weakness in the wood and can cause the chain to bind or kick back. Approach knots with caution and use a slower, more controlled cutting speed.
- Compression and Tension: Understanding compression and tension is crucial for safe and efficient woodcutting. As mentioned earlier, use the three-cut rule to avoid pinching the bar.

Wood Anatomy and Properties: A Deeper Dive
To truly understand how to cut wood efficiently, it’s helpful to have a basic understanding of wood anatomy and properties.
- Cell Structure: Wood is composed of cells, primarily cellulose and lignin. The arrangement and composition of these cells determine the wood’s strength, density, and other properties.
- Grain: The grain of the wood refers to the direction of the wood cells. Cutting with the grain is generally easier than cutting against the grain.
- Moisture Content: The moisture content of wood affects its weight, strength, and workability. Green wood has a high moisture content, while dry wood has a low moisture content.
- Density: The density of wood refers to its mass per unit volume. Hardwoods are generally denser than softwoods.
- Heartwood vs. Sapwood: Heartwood is the inner, older wood of the tree. It is generally darker in color and more resistant to decay than sapwood, which is the outer, younger wood.
- Detailed Comparison: Consider the differences between oak and pine. Oak is a dense hardwood with a tight grain, making it strong and durable. Pine, on the other hand, is a softwood with a looser grain, making it lighter and easier to work with. These differences affect how you approach cutting each type of wood.

Firewood Seasoning Techniques and Safety Considerations
Properly seasoned firewood burns hotter and cleaner than green wood.
- Seasoning Process: The seasoning process involves drying the wood to reduce its moisture content. This can take several months or even years, depending on the type of wood and the climate.
- Stacking: Stack the firewood in a single row, with plenty of air circulation. Cover the top of the stack to protect it from rain and snow.
- Location: Choose a sunny, well-ventilated location for your firewood pile.
- Moisture Meter: Use a moisture meter to check the moisture content of the wood. Firewood is considered seasoned when its moisture content is below 20%.
- Safety Considerations:
- Stacking: Stack the firewood carefully to prevent it from collapsing.
- Pest Control: Be aware of pests, such as termites and carpenter ants, that may infest firewood.
- Fire Safety: Store firewood away from your house and other structures to reduce the risk of fire.
